Transaction d89e61ea4ef9234bb1f4497e493524d577431f428df8fc79fab7665c8c65c164

38 Input
2 Outputs
  • d89e61ea4ef9234bb1f4497e493524d577431f428df8fc79fab7665c8c65c164:0
  • value  500000000
    address  3GYKSMfLVbTDwS2hnKyDDcKUH7CszXRWfZ
  • d89e61ea4ef9234bb1f4497e493524d577431f428df8fc79fab7665c8c65c164:1
  • value  891571
    address  3Fz46WVn6DWTyDe8wveyCyaMj3vfw87VWR